Airsacculitis induced in broilers with a combination of Mycoplasma gallinarum and respiratory viruses
Avian Diseases
|October 1, 1978
Abstract:
Mycoplasma gallinarum was isolated from tracheas and air-sac lesions from broilers in flocks having higher than normal condemnations due to airsacculitis. A representative M. gallinarum isolant, given by aerosol or by air-sac inoculation, produced air-sac lesions in young chickens when given in combination with a vaccine combining Newcastle disease and infectious bronchitis or with a field strain of infectious bronchitis virus.
